7 months

Look who’s 7 months old! Couple of major things happened in the last month. I think the best is Diya’s sleeping. I hope I don’t jinx myself here, but she’s been sleeping really well. After she got over most of her sickness I re-did the whole sleep training thing. Luckily second time around wasn’t bad at all. She can now sleep about 7 hrs straight. This brought on another major change…we moved her crib into her room. Until last weekend she was sleeping in our room. I think the move has actually helped her sleep better. Seems like she’s adjusted fine, but me…I walk over to her room 2-3 times a night to make sure she is breathing. We have the monitor on, but I don’t trust it. On top of my paranoia…Diya now flips over in her sleep. So I’m constantly worried about suffocation although the risk reduces at her age. She is a crazy sleeper…this picture was taken last week when she was still in our room…every day she’s in a new position in the morning and so far most shocking was when I found her lying upside down and sideways. ears pierced




I’ve been wanting to get Diya’s ears pierced for awhile now. But there was always something in the way. First few months I just felt she was too young, then she had her ‘hey I have ears!’ stage where she was constantly pulling on her ears, then I went back to work, then she got sick…so finally on Friday we decided to just go for it. My little trooper did really well. She cried for both ears, but within minutes she was herself again…but much cuter since she had earrings on ;-) She doesn’t really notice them. She hasn’t tried to touch them so I’m guessing they aren’t causing her any pain or itch. What she does hate is when I have to clean(disinfect) the area. I don’t think it hurts her, it probably just feels really cold…whatever it is…she doesn’t like it.

Lots of stuff going on…I went back to work. I started a new job last Wednesday. Diya started her daycare last Monday. She totally loves it. She loves all the different toys and seeing the others kids walking around. The teachers feed her, change her and put her down for her naps. She does fine in everything. In general she likes daycare. As for me…that is a totally different story. In the beginning I felt like such a bad mother leaving my baby with strangers. First couple of days with put Diya at the daycare as sort of trial days… I got home after leaving her and I seriously couldn’t think straight. I couldn’t focus on anything. All I could think of was Diya and how/what she was doing. I was in tears in no time and told Premal to bring her home soon as possible. I had heard stories, but never thought I would be one of those moms. But since then its gotten much better. My job keeps my thoughts occupied and I’ve gotten used to the whole thing.

Other major thing…Diya is getting her first tooth! At her 6 month appt. doc said she would be getting a tooth in 2 weeks and she was exactly right. She seems to be doing well with the whole teething thing. Only thing is that she has her first cold. Not sure if its cause of the tooth or if I gave it to her since I was the one that was sick originally. Poor thing has a runny nose, stuffy nose and cough. I feel so bad seeing her in this condition. The doctor said there are no meds we can give her. Long as she doesn’t have a fever there isn’t really much to worry about and it the cold take its course.
